    Connecting the usb-c cable on the way you told it in your video, didn't work at all.
    In my case the end of the cable with the Hidizs logo should be connected to the dac - dongle and the end with the OTG text should be connected to the device.
    I've tried it with 2 smartphones: a Nothing Phone 2 and a One Plus 10 Pro.
    Both are Android smartphones.
    By connecting the usb-c cable on your way, the Hidizs logo on the dac - dongle didn't switch on.
    In many TH-cam videos the reviewers gave the same information like you did.
    It's no problem for me, because the Hidizs S9 Pro Plus works fine and I am very pleased with the sound quality of this dac - dongle.

    Hi Dave,
    Is it worthwhile to get a 4.4 mm balanced cable for easy to drive hybrid iems like blessing 3 and oriveti iems?? Are single ended cables(connection) noticeably inferior to balanced ones??

    • @TheHonestAudiophile
      @TheHonestAudiophile  9 หลายเดือนก่อน

      Cables can make a difference. Balanced cables can add more power, depth and dynamics to sound. But not all gear needs to be run balanced. A proper single ended cable with a powerful amplifier can have similar results. Basically cable swapping is an experiment and it depends on the pairings. I don't run most IEM on balanced unless they're harder to drive like planar. But a balanced cable can be useful for those moments of need.
